Abstract

The Right to Health is a fundamental part of the right to life and a duty of the State in the face of the Federal Constitution, however, the theory of reserve of the possible has been invoked to support the scarcity of resources in the health area under the allegation of an affront to the principle of separation of powers, the division of powers and budget transfers. This article will reflect on the invocation of this theory and its relationship with the minimum constitutional investment and the need for the intervention of the Judiciary for the realization of fundamental rights in the face of interference by the Public Administration. For the formalization of this study, the hypothetical-deductive and the hermeneutic method were used through the jurisprudential research of the Federal Supreme Court and the bibliographic review.
